What does the Biotechnology in the UK industry cover?
The UK biotechnology industry includes entities engaged in molecular, cellular, and genetic research to deliver products across healthcare, agriculture, and industrial processing. Under the UK Standard Industrial Classification framework, the core exploratory activities are distinctly tracked alongside larger manufacturing and development workflows. Government sector analysis typically groups these activities under the overarching biopharmaceutical and life sciences taxonomy.
- •Primary specialized activities are codified under UK SIC code 72110 for research and experimental development on biotechnology.
- •The sector expands beyond clinical therapeutics into industrial biotechnology, agricultural modifications, and bioinformatics.
- •The Office for Life Sciences officially segments the ecosystem into biopharmaceuticals and medical technology, with biotechnology forming the innovative core of both.
Market Structure and Operators
Who operates in the industry and how is it structured?
The market is structurally diverse, composed of a dense ecosystem of early-stage academic spinouts clustered around world-class research hubs alongside large multinational corporations. According to official figures, the UK life sciences industry as a whole sustained 6,170 operating businesses across 7,320 companies in 2023/2024. Within this dynamic framework, research and development serves as the foundational pillar for the majority of enterprise operations.
- •Biopharmaceutical companies constituted 2,960 active enterprises within the UK life sciences registry during 2023/2024.
- •The biopharmaceutical subsector accounted for 45% of total life sciences employment, representing 163,600 jobs in 2023/2024.
- •Approximately 19% of all registered life sciences companies in the UK report research and development as their primary economic activity.
Demand Drivers
What drives demand in the industry?
Demand within the biotechnology sector is primarily driven by systemic requirements for novel clinical therapies to manage chronic diseases and age-related conditions. This demand is heavily amplified by continuous public and private financial deployments aimed at maintaining international clinical research competitiveness. Furthermore, infrastructural integration within the National Health Service facilitates a structured pipeline for running complex clinical trials.
- •Inward life sciences foreign direct investment into the UK achieved a notable 164% annual increase to reach £2.1 billion in 2024.
- •Clinical research demand supported the initiation of 578 industry-sponsored clinical trials across the UK in 2024.
- •The UK maintained a commanding 10.8% share of all global medical sciences academic citations in 2024, driving commercial licensing demand.
Competitive Landscape and Notable Public Companies
Who are the notable companies in the industry?
The competitive environment in the UK features a robust mix of domestic market leaders, specialized advanced therapy providers, and international commercial giants operating local hubs. Businesses compete intensively on technological differentiation, proprietary platforms, and intellectual property acquisition. The regional ecosystem relies heavily on specialized biotechnology clusters situated in London, Cambridge, and Oxford to foster rapid co-development.
- •AstraZeneca PLC operates its primary global research and corporate headquarters out of the Cambridge Biomedical Campus.
- •Oxford Biomedica PLC serves as a prominent UK-based contract development and manufacturing organization specializing in gene and cell therapies.
- •Autolus Therapeutics PLC is actively engaged in developing advanced programmed T-cell therapies from its UK facilities.
- •Adaptimmune Therapeutics PLC focuses on designing novel T-cell receptor technologies for oncology applications within the domestic market.
Recent Trends and Outlook
What are the recent trends and outlook?
Recent trends highlight an accelerating shift toward advanced data processing, artificial intelligence integrations, and genomic sequencing technologies. Financial market activity is steadily rebounding from post-pandemic corrections, creating a highly supportive environment for venture capital and late-stage financing. Long-term public strategies are directly aimed at scaling regional manufacturing footprints to minimize external dependency.
- •Venture funding deployment was underscored by massive private capital injections into London-based entities like Isomorphic Labs in 2025.
- •A 32% increase in equity finance raised year-on-year in 2024 secured the UK's position as third globally for life sciences financing.
- •Advanced Therapy Medicinal Products have emerged as the fastest-growing technical segment, driving substantial workforce expansion.
Regulation and Compliance
How is the industry regulated?
Operators within the UK biotechnology industry must adhere to rigorous regulatory standards governing safety, efficacy, and ethics across all stages of development. Following the UK's exit from the European Union, domestic oversight has transitioned fully toward localized government bodies and modernized approval frameworks. Compliance demands extend across laboratory clinical practices, genetic modifications, and standard environmental protections.
- •The Medicines and Healthcare products Regulatory Agency remains the primary statutory body supervising clinical trials and market authorizations.
- •Data collection methodologies for sector benchmarking are strictly aligned with the Code of Practice for Statistics.
- •Clinical trials and novel biological tracking are subject to oversight by the Human Tissue Authority and the Health Research Authority.
